Jim was intelligent, but he hated hard work. He said, "You work hard, and make a lot of money, and then the government takes most of it. I want easy work that gives me lots of money and that the government doesn’t know about."
So he became a thief--but he did not do the stealing. He got others to do it. They were much less intelligent than he was, so he arranged everything and told them what to do.
One day they were looking for rich families to rob, and Jim sent one of them to a large beautiful house just outside the town.
It was evening, and when the man looked through one of the windows, he saw a young man and a girl playing on a piano.
When he went back to Jim, he said, "That family can’t have much money. Two people were playing on the same piano there."
It can be concluded from tile story that ______.
选项
A、Jim and his men didn’t rob the family
B、the family they were going to rob was not rich in fact
C、the thief sent to the beautiful house was foolish enough
D、the young man and the girl were husband and wife
答案
C
